Bad Shepherd has a long history of turning beer into dessert territory, whether that’s through a long list of cake-like beers or the likes of their runaway success, Peanut Butter Porter. So it makes sense that if you work for the Melbourne brewers, you might have a bit of a sweet tooth, which is certainly the case for their sales team member, Jarryd.
As well as loving beer, Jarryd’s a big fan of lemon meringue pie, so naturally, when it came time to brew his Brew Crew release—number 24 for those playing at home—he brought his two favourites together. While there’s certainly a sweetness to the beer, the first thing you’ll likely notice is just how zesty the sour is, bringing a tang that’s like licking a Microplane after you’ve shaved bits of lemon skin into your marinade (maybe don’t try this at home?). That citrus carries through to a lolly-like lemon and creamy vanilla combination, while there’s a gentle toasted pie crust element to ensure you’re getting the full pie experience.
